Together, let's build a brighter, healthier future for all. **Overview** The Shopper Development Manager is responsible for tailoring, deploying, and managing 5P’s tactics by RE’s within the customer. They are responsible for providing input on the customer/RE perspective. They work closely with the Customer and Customer Marketing to develop strategies and tactics to ensure alignment between customer plan and RE strategy. **E** **ssential Functions** + Monitor the 5 P's (Product, Price, Placement, Promotion and POP material) for all the categories and sales products of the different purchasing environments and ensure the execution of the plan by working with Business Development Managers, Retail Marketing and In store for the channel(s) assigned(s). + Adapt and coordinate the implementation of strategies to the customer/Customer Group of the main activities such as: launch of new products, shopper campaigns and exclusive promotions and activities to drive growth. + Carry out performance analysis and implications of the 5 P's (Product, Price, Placement, Promotion and POP) in the client, to recommend action plans to the commercial team. + Monitor competitive activities in the POS (Point of Sale), SOS (Share of Space), SOE (Share of Exhibition), SOF (Share of Features), Sell Out Activities and reinforce the Promotional Grid when required and make recommendations to ensure healthy growth of customers/Customer Group. + Carry out monthly controls to optimize investment in customers: Gross to Net (GTN) Investment, Inventory Control, Out of Stock and Low Rotation SKUs. + Ensure the post-evaluation of key promotions, in conjunction with the Finance Analyst, carrying out a quantitative and qualitative analysis, communicating the results to the commercial team and using the results of the evaluation to redefine the promotional tactics. + Monitor the ideal assortment to find opportunities for discontinuations or listings of SKU's and align with Retail Marketing and Business Development Manager. + Coordinate the implementation of POP material in the channel, including: request authorization with customers of POP materials (mesh, strips, etc.), define and adjust the amounts of POP material to be implemented by In Store and follow up on the POP material implementation process. + Keep the Demand Plan file updated by Client/Customer Group ensuring the correct product volume/cases for all promotional activities, including off-shelf implementations of planned dynamics. + Organize and support meetings with customers to keep them informed about business and/or maintain engagement. + Complies with all policies and standards. **Qualifications** Bachelor's Degree Business Administration, Marketing, Industrial Engineering At least 3 years Experience in Commercial Area Strong commercial / Sales background Excellent personal leadership qualities Computer literacy (word, excel, PWP) Bilingual (English/Spanish) **Our Commitment to Inclusion** Our journey begins with our people—developing strong talent with diverse backgrounds and perspectives to best serve our consumers around the world and fostering an inclusive environment where everyone feels a true sense of belonging.
